Mangrove restoration increases biodiversity

By Tasnimur Rabbi | Project Leader

Children observing Mangrove Biodiversity in IMA
Children observing Mangrove Biodiversity in IMA

Sundarbans mangroves have substantial and economic importance at local, national, and global perspectives. It has balanced the ecosystem-serving as fish nurseries, havens of biodiversity, act as extremely effective carbon sinks.The forest biodiversity is now showing clear signs of degradationdue to several natural and human induced pressures.

On these concerned issues BEDS (Bangladesh Environment and Development Society) has been working for restoring mangroves since 2013. Till now BEDS has planted more than 2,70,000 mangroves in the Sundarbans coastal region.

BEDS has been motivating the local community, fish farmer and their future generation adjacent to Sundarbans for a long time. As a part of motivation this 2nd February BEDS celebrated World Wetlands Day 2022 with future generation of fish farmers who living adjacent to Sundarbans. On the day the children were asked to observe the biodiversity of fish farm with mangroves and without mangroves and noted them.

Through the event the coastal children observed more biodiversity in the fish farm with mangroves rather than without mangrove fish farm. The future generation got the massage that presence of mangrove in fish farm increases the biodiversity. There sharp observance will help them to disseminate the knowledge of benefits of mangrove restoration
